Output b5af8dc265494705bd6196197f45932836aec46ebc8ef7da14a287e97bf82166:16

value
2546067
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1c028cb454f4ea89b46432117ca51dc5a0f56f55 OP_EQUAL
address
34F7u4nrLD8LSaHcBzSMAScSh35h8caK1y
transaction
b5af8dc265494705bd6196197f45932836aec46ebc8ef7da14a287e97bf82166
confirmations
418813
spent
true